But there’s an alternative at Aldi.
Aldi’s collapsible, insulated box bags were just released and sold out almost immediately but the retailer is bringing them back by popular demand.
The cooler container craze started when some grocery stores started requiring shoppers to bring their own bags or they charged for bags in order to reduce the use of single-use bags.
Stores like Trader Joe’s and Aldi’s capitalized on the trend by offering limited-time only bags for grocery hauls. You know how things go once something finds it way to social media…

Shoppers love the Aldi’s reusable bag and it’s back for a limited time
The $5.99 Aldi bags come in two eye-catching designs. One has a swirling rainbow on white panels and the other has navy panels with Aldi’s name printed in a bold, multicolor font.
The bags are sturdy and foldable and ideal for organizing your haul right there in the cart.

Because they have handles, they’re also multi-purpose. They can be used to carry platters, sheet cakes, picnic supplies and pretty much any food item you need to transport.
At Aldi, you’ll find these bags in the special Aldi Finds section, the aisle where you’ll find a variety of totes and other extras.
The Aldi’s Crane Cooler Bags feature:
A front zippered pocket for extra storage and easy access. Netting on top to provides additional storage for lighter items like sunscreen or wipes. Double zippers for ultimate insulation. Adjustable shoulder strap for comfortable carrying. Insulated design to keep food and drinks cool for extended periods.
